Quick-Serve Frozen Products Growth – Trends, Drivers & Market Insights The quick-serve frozen products segment has emerged as one of the fastest-growing categories within the frozen foods industry, driven by changing consumer lifestyles, convenience-oriented consumption, and urbanization. Quick-serve frozen products include ready-to-eat meals, snacks, breakfast items, frozen pizzas, and microwavable dishes designed for fast preparation and minimal cooking time. With the rise of dual-income households, working professionals, and students, time-saving food options have become essential. Quick-serve frozen products allow consumers to balance convenience and quality, meeting the needs of modern, fast-paced lifestyles.
Consumers increasingly prefer health-conscious frozen options, such as low-fat, high-protein, organic, or fortified products. This trend is expanding beyond traditional fast food toward premium, nutritious frozen meals.
Urban consumers are exploring gourmet frozen meals, ethnic cuisine, and specialty products, driving demand for premium and differentiated offerings.
Online grocery platforms and delivery apps have increased accessibility, allowing consumers to order frozen products conveniently from home.
Quick-serve frozen products reduce meal preparation time, catering to busy urban consumers and students. Convenience is the strongest driver, particularly for single-person households and working professionals.
Higher incomes enable consumers to explore premium, gourmet, and international frozen meals, boosting the segment’s market value.
Modern freezing, packaging, and processing technologies preserve taste, texture, and nutritional quality, making quick-serve products more appealing to health-conscious consumers.
